White Paper 1 - ActiveBatch Processes Data Across
Applications and Platforms:
You know Windows Task Scheduler and UNIX crontabs. You also know about database
triggers and other application-specific mechanisms for triggering actions. You're
also probably familiar with their limitations. Although these tools can absolutely
schedule actions for a single product, the don't do well when actions need to be
scheduled across multiple products. They're great at scheduling an activity based
on the time of day, but more complex needs like event-based scheduling usually aren't
available. If your IT job scheduling needs go beyond the clock on the wall, you
need a better solution.
